ASTON VILLA v Wigan: Emile Heskey in line to face former club but Jean Makoun remains out

06 May 2011 09:31
ShareAston Villa striker Emile Heskey is fit to face his former club Wigan in Saturday's Barclays Premier League clash at Villa Park.[LNB]Heskey was ruled out of last weekend's 2-1 defeat at West Brom with a knee injury and replaced by Gabriel Agbonlahor.[LNB] Missing man: Heskey has not scored for Villa since the start of January[LNB]But the former England player has returned to training and is in contention to face the Latics.[LNB]Midfielder Jean Makoun will again not be risked with the dead leg which prevented him from facing Albion.[LNB]But central defender Richard Dunne has recovered from a similar knock which led to him being substituted early in the second period against the Baggies.[LNB]Gary McAllister will again deputise as caretaker manager while manager Gerard Houllier recovers from a heart problem.[LNB]Villa (provisional squad): Friedel, Walker, Collins, Dunne, Luke Young, Downing, Petrov, Bannan, Ashley Young, Agbonlahor, Bent, Marshall, Clark, Heskey, Pires, Albrighton, Delph, Reo-Coker, Cuellar, Delph, Delfouneso.
